    /* SPONSOREN valores distintos de en es */

    div.sponsoren img{ max-width: 850px; } /* 60vw */   
    div.sponsoren div.ministerium{ 
      /* background-color: aquamarine; */
      position: relative;
      max-width: 666px; /* 47vw */
      margin: auto;
      height: 11em;
    }
    div.ministerium div.ministerium_img_container{ 
      /* background-color: rgb(193, 255, 127); */
      position: absolute;
      bottom: 0;
      right: 0;
      width: 50%;
      margin: 0;
      padding: 0;
    }
    div.ministerium div.ministerium_img_container img{ 
      margin: 0;
      padding: 0;
    }
    div.ministerium p.ministerium_p1{ 
      /* background-color: rgb(121, 194, 43); */
      position: absolute;
      bottom: 0;
      left: 0;
      width: 46%;
      margin: 0;
      padding: 0;
      text-align: left;
    }
    div.ministerium p.ministerium_p2{ 
      text-align: justify;
      width: 100%;
    }
    div.ministerium p.ministerium_p3{ 
      /* background-color: rgb(219, 121, 212); */
      position: absolute;
      bottom: 0;
      left: 0;
      width: 46%;
      margin: 0;
      padding: 0;
      text-align: left;
    }
    div.ministerium p.ministerium_p5{ 
      /* background-color: rgb(121, 151, 219); */
      position: absolute;
      bottom: 0;
      left: 0;
      width: 46%;
      margin: 0;
      padding: 0;
      text-align: left;
    }
    div.ministerium p.ministerium_p7{ 
      /* background-color: rgb(154, 219, 121); */
      position: absolute;
      bottom: 0;
      left: 0;
      width: 46%;
      margin: 0;
      padding: 0;
      text-align: left;
    }
    div.ministerium p.ministerium_p2,
    div.ministerium p.ministerium_p3,
    div.ministerium p.ministerium_p4,
    div.ministerium p.ministerium_p5,
    div.ministerium p.ministerium_p6,
    div.ministerium p.ministerium_p7 { 
      display: none;
    }
    .ministerium_span{
      /* background-color: rgb(43, 194, 192); */
      display: inline-block;
      width: 10em;
    }
    /* .bron{
      letter-spacing: 0.1em;
    } */

    /* @media screen and (max-width: 815px) { */
    @media screen and (max-width: 799px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(185, 243, 224); */
        height: 8em;
        margin-top: 4em;
      }
      div.ministerium div.ministerium_img_container{ 
        /* background-color: rgb(167, 236, 94); */
        width: 40%;
      }
      div.ministerium p.ministerium_p1{ 
        display: none;
      }
      div.ministerium p.ministerium_p3{ 
        /* background-color: rgb(88, 139, 33); */
        display: block;
        width: 60%;
        line-height: 1.6;
      }
      div.ministerium p.ministerium_p2{ 
        /* background-color: rgb(179, 104, 61); */
        display: block;
        margin: 0;
        padding: 0;
        /* letter-spacing: 0.13em; */
        letter-spacing: -0.021em;
      }
    }


    @media screen and (max-width: 797px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.031em; } }
    @media screen and (max-width: 781px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.039em; } }
    @media screen and (max-width: 769px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.047em; } }
    @media screen and (max-width: 756px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.055em; } }
    @media screen and (max-width: 744px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.063em; } }
    @media screen and (max-width: 729px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.071em; } }
    @media screen and (max-width: 717px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.079em; } }
    @media screen and (max-width: 704px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.087em; } }
    @media screen and (max-width: 692px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.095em; } }
    @media screen and (max-width: 680px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.103em; } }
    @media screen and (max-width: 655px) { div.ministerium p.ministerium_p2{ letter-spacing: -0.111em; } }

    @media screen and (max-width: 641px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(201, 185, 243); */
        height: 10em;
        margin-top: 3em;
      }
      div.ministerium div.ministerium_img_container{ 
        /* background-color: rgb(236, 94, 94); */
        width: 50%;
      }
      div.ministerium p.ministerium_p2, div.ministerium p.ministerium_p3 { 
        display: none;
      }
      div.ministerium p.ministerium_p5{ 
        /* background-color: rgb(176, 174, 136); */
        display: block;
        width: 50%;
        line-height: 1.9;
      }
      div.ministerium p.ministerium_p4{ 
        /* background-color: rgb(169, 186, 214); */
        display: block;
        margin: 0;
        padding: 0;
        letter-spacing: 0.13em;
        line-height: 1.9;
        text-align: justify;
        letter-spacing: 0.01em;
      }
      .ministerium_span{
        /* background-color: rgb(181, 179, 130); */
        width: 9.5em;
      }
    }

    @media screen and (max-width: 596px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 229, 185); */
        height: 12.5em;
      }
      div.ministerium p.ministerium_p4{ 
        /* background-color: rgb(169, 186, 214); */
        line-height: 1.9;
        letter-spacing: 0.17em;
      }
    }

    @media screen and (max-width: 584px) {
      div.sponsoren { 
        /* background-color: rgb(214, 243, 185); */
        width: 90%;
      }
    }

    @media screen and (max-width: 521px) {
      div.sponsoren { 
        /* background-color: rgb(243, 189, 185); */
        width: 96%;
      }
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 229, 185); */
        height: 11.5em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p4{ 
        /* background-color: rgb(169, 186, 214); */
        line-height: 1.7;
        letter-spacing: 0.17em;
      }
      div.ministerium p.ministerium_p5{ 
        /* background-color: rgb(174, 214, 169); */
        line-height: 1.7;
      }
    }

    @media screen and (max-width: 489px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 229, 185); */
        height: 9.1em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p4{ 
        /* background-color: rgb(179, 214, 169); */
        line-height: 1.7;
        letter-spacing: -0.05em;
      }
      div.ministerium p.ministerium_p5{ 
        /* background-color: rgb(169, 178, 214); */
        line-height: 1.7;
        letter-spacing: -0.05em;
      }
    }

    @media screen and (max-width: 439px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(185, 243, 210); */
        height: 11.1em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p4{ 
        /* background-color: rgb(169, 180, 214); */
        line-height: 1.7;
        letter-spacing: -0.05em;
      }
      div.ministerium p.ministerium_p5{ 
        /* background-color: rgb(209, 169, 214); */
        line-height: 1.7;
        letter-spacing: -0.05em;
      }
    }

    @media screen and (max-width: 437px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 207, 185); */
        height: 9.8em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p4, div.ministerium p.ministerium_p5{ 
        display: none;
      }
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 214, 171); */
        display: block;
        line-height: 1.5;
        letter-spacing: -0.01em;
        text-align: left;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(169, 190, 214); */
        display: block;
        width: 50%;
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 181, 144); */
        width: 9.5em;
        letter-spacing: -0.06em;
      }
    }
    
    @media screen and (max-width: 396px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 189, 214); */
        letter-spacing: -0.02em;
      }
      /* .bron{
        letter-spacing: 0.01em;
      } */
    }

    @media screen and (max-width: 388px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(213, 169, 214); */
        letter-spacing: -0.03em;
      }
      .ministerium_span{
        /* background-color: rgb(181, 137, 130); */
        letter-spacing: -0.07em;
      }
    }

    @media screen and (max-width: 379px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(213, 169, 214); */
        letter-spacing: -0.04em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(169, 214,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(181, 137, 130); */
        letter-spacing: -0.09em;
      }
    }

    @media screen and (max-width: 371px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 174, 214); */
        letter-spacing: -0.05em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(214, 177,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.1em;
      }
    }

    @media screen and (max-width: 363px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 174, 214); */
        letter-spacing: -0.06em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(214, 177,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.11em;
      }
    }

    @media screen and (max-width: 355px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 174, 214); */
        letter-spacing: -0.07em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(214, 177,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.12em;
      }
    }

    @media screen and (max-width: 346px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 174, 214); */
        letter-spacing: -0.08em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(214, 177,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.13em;
      }
    }

    @media screen and (max-width: 338px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(185, 243, 197); */
        height: 11.8em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(213, 214, 169); */
        letter-spacing: 0.01em;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(214, 177, 169); */
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.14em;
      }
    }


    @media screen and (max-width: 327px) {
      div.sponsoren { 
        /* background-color: rgb(224, 243, 185); */
        width: 98%;
      }
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 214, 171); */
        letter-spacing: -0.01em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.15em;
      }
    }

    @media screen and (max-width: 315px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(169, 214, 171); */
        letter-spacing: -0.02em;
      }
      .ministerium_span{
        /* background-color: rgb(130, 136, 181); */
        letter-spacing: -0.16em;
      }
    }

    @media screen and (max-width: 307px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 185, 242); */
        height: 7.7em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(171, 169, 214); */
        font-size: .999em;
        letter-spacing: 0.0em;
        text-align: justify;
      }
      div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(174, 214, 169); */
        font-size: .999em;
        line-height: 1.5;
        letter-spacing: 0.1em;
      }
      .ministerium_span{
        /* background-color: rgb(173, 181, 130); */
        letter-spacing: -0.04em;
      }
    }

    @media screen and (max-width: 305px) {
      div.ministerium p.ministerium_p6{ 
        /* background-color: rgb(171, 169, 214); */
        font-size: .999em;
        letter-spacing: -0.1em;
        text-align: justify;
      }
      .ministerium_span{
        /* background-color: rgb(173, 181, 130); */
        letter-spacing: -0.05em;
      }
    }


    @media screen and (max-width: 295px) { .ministerium_span{ letter-spacing: -0.06em; } }
    @media screen and (max-width: 287px) { .ministerium_span{ letter-spacing: -0.07em; } }
    @media screen and (max-width: 282px) { .ministerium_span{ letter-spacing: -0.08em; } }
    @media screen and (max-width: 278px) { .ministerium_span{ letter-spacing: -0.09em; } }
    @media screen and (max-width: 273px) { .ministerium_span{ letter-spacing: -0.1em; } }
    /* @media screen and (max-width: 268px) { .ministerium_span{ letter-spacing: -0.11em; } } */
    @media screen and (max-width: 268px) {
      .ministerium_span{ letter-spacing: -0.11em; }
      /* .bron{
        font-size: 0.9em;
      } */
    }

    @media screen and (max-width: 261px) { .ministerium_span{ letter-spacing: -0.12em; } }
    @media screen and (max-width: 257px) { .ministerium_span{ letter-spacing: -0.18em; } }

    @media screen and (max-width: 244px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(243, 185, 242); */
        height: 9.1em;
        margin-top: 2em;
      }
    }
    
    @media screen and (max-width: 225px) {
      div.sponsoren div.ministerium{ 
        /* background-color: rgb(185, 243, 198); */
        height: 11.1em;
        margin-top: 2em;
      }
      div.ministerium p.ministerium_p6, div.ministerium p.ministerium_p7{ 
        /* background-color: rgb(211, 169, 214); */
        display: none;
      }
      div.ministerium p.ministerium_p1{ 
        /* background-color: rgb(214, 169, 169); */
        display: block;
        font-size: .999em;
        line-height: 1.5;
        letter-spacing: -0.1em;
        text-align: center;
        position: relative;
        width: 100%;
      }
      .ministerium_span{ letter-spacing: 0.0em;}
      div.ministerium div.ministerium_img_container{ 
        /* background-color: rgb(106, 94, 236); */
        width: 66%;
        position: relative;
        margin: auto;
        margin-top: 1em;
      }
    }

    @media screen and (max-width: 172px) { 
      .ministerium_span{
        width: 8.0em;
        letter-spacing: -0.11em; 
      } 
    }





    @media screen and (min-width: 1441px) { /* min MIN MIN MIN MIN min */
      /* .cartel, .cartel_back {  height: 33vw; }
      div.img_omega {
        height: 17vw;
        margin-bottom: 5vw;
      } */
      div.sponsoren img{
        margin-top: 3vw;
        /* max-width: 30vw; */
        max-width: 60vw;
      }
      div.sponsoren div.ministerium{ 
        max-width: 47vw; /* 666px */
        height: 11em;
      }
    }